"An important vintage in several respects but first and foremost because it was the first vintage following Margaux's purchase by André Mentzelopoulos. First tasted the '78 in April 1979. Even then soft and supple, but it was a Merlot 'ensemble' before the final assemblage...More recently, at further verticals, less deep, more mature; fully developed bouquet, nice texture but tannic and showing its age (Hollywood Wine Society 1995) and lastly at Manfred Wagner's Ch Margaux tastings. Very consistent notes, quite good nose, a sort of static fragrance. Some sweetness, medium-full body and a tingle of end-acidity. The last notes made in Jan 1997 and Nov 2000". MB, Vintage Wine
